Wie verbinden PostgreSQL und Telegramm-Bot-API
Stellen Sie sich eine nahtlose Brücke vor, bei der Ihre PostgreSQL-Datenbank mühelos mit Ihrem Telegram-Bot kommuniziert. Durch die Nutzung von Integrationsplattformen wie Latenode können Sie ganz einfach Workflows einrichten, die Daten aus Ihrer Datenbank abrufen und automatisierte Nachrichten über Ihren Telegram-Bot senden. So können Sie Benutzer in Echtzeit auf dem Laufenden halten, egal ob es sich um Updates, Erinnerungen oder Abfragen handelt. Mit ein paar Schritten ohne Code können Sie eine dynamische Interaktion erstellen, die das Engagement der Benutzer und die Datenzugänglichkeit verbessert.
Schritt 1: Erstellen Sie ein neues Szenario zum Verbinden PostgreSQL und Telegramm-Bot-API
Schritt 2: Den ersten Schritt hinzufügen
Schritt 3: Fügen Sie die hinzu PostgreSQL Knoten
Schritt 4: Konfigurieren Sie das PostgreSQL
Schritt 5: Fügen Sie die hinzu Telegramm-Bot-API Knoten
Schritt 6: Authentifizieren Telegramm-Bot-API
Schritt 7: Konfigurieren Sie das PostgreSQL und Telegramm-Bot-API Nodes
Schritt 8: Richten Sie das ein PostgreSQL und Telegramm-Bot-API Integration
Schritt 9: Speichern und Aktivieren des Szenarios
Schritt 10: Testen Sie das Szenario
Warum integrieren PostgreSQL und Telegramm-Bot-API?
Integration PostgreSQL an. Nach der Installation können Sie HEIC-Dateien mit der Telegramm-Bot-API können leistungsstarke Anwendungen erstellen, die die Stärken beider Technologien nutzen. PostgreSQL ist ein robustes relationales Open-Source-Datenbanksystem, während die Telegram Bot API es Entwicklern ermöglicht, Bots zu erstellen, die mit Benutzern auf der beliebten Messaging-Plattform Telegram interagieren können. Diese Integration kann für verschiedene Anwendungsfälle von Vorteil sein, darunter datengesteuerte Benachrichtigungen, Verfolgung von Benutzerinteraktionen und Informationsabruf durch Chatbots.
Hier sind einige wichtige Schritte, die Sie bei der Integration von PostgreSQL in die Telegram Bot API beachten sollten:
- Richten Sie PostgreSQL ein: Stellen Sie sicher, dass Sie eine PostgreSQL-Datenbank mit den erforderlichen Tabellen eingerichtet haben, um die für die Funktionalität Ihres Bots relevanten Daten zu speichern. Dies können Benutzerinformationen, Nachrichten und andere relevante Daten sein.
- Erstellen Sie Ihren Telegramm-Bot: Verwenden Sie den BotFather auf Telegram, um einen neuen Bot zu erstellen. Sie erhalten ein eindeutiges Token für den Zugriff auf die Telegram Bot API.
- Wählen Sie eine Integrationsplattform: Für diejenigen, die einen No-Code-Ansatz bevorzugen, gibt es Plattformen wie Latenknoten kann den Prozess erheblich vereinfachen. Mit Latenode können Sie Workflows visuell entwerfen, die Ihren Bot mit Ihrer PostgreSQL-Datenbank verbinden, ohne Code schreiben zu müssen.
- Entwickeln Sie die Bot-Logik: Definieren Sie die Befehle und Antworten, die Ihr Bot verarbeiten soll. Verwenden Sie die Telegram-API, um Updates zu verarbeiten und Nachrichten zu senden. Konfigurieren Sie Ihren Bot so, dass er basierend auf Benutzereingaben oder Befehlen SQL-Abfragen in Ihrer PostgreSQL-Datenbank ausführt.
- Testing: Nach der Integration des Bots in PostgreSQL ist es wichtig, alle Funktionen zu testen, um einen reibungslosen Betrieb sicherzustellen. Überprüfen Sie den ordnungsgemäßen Datenabruf und die ordnungsgemäße Datenspeicherung sowie die Reaktionszeiten des Bots.
- Einsatz: Nach dem Test können Sie Ihren Bot auf einem Server bereitstellen oder ihn auf einem lokalen Computer weiter ausführen. Dabei müssen Sie sicherstellen, dass er für einen reibungslosen Betrieb mit der PostgreSQL-Instanz verbunden bleibt.
Einige potenzielle Anwendungsfälle für eine PostgreSQL- und Telegram-Bot-Integration sind:
- Benutzerverwaltung: Speichern Sie Benutzerprofile und Einstellungen in PostgreSQL, sodass der Bot Antworten basierend auf gespeicherten Daten anpassen kann.
- Datengesteuerte Benachrichtigungen: Senden Sie automatische Updates oder Warnmeldungen bei Datenbankänderungen und halten Sie die Benutzer so in Echtzeit auf dem Laufenden.
- Umfragen und Feedback: Sammeln Sie Benutzerantworten über den Bot und speichern Sie diese Informationen zur Analyse und Berichterstattung in PostgreSQL.
- Informationsrückgewinnung: Ermöglichen Sie Ihrem Bot, Abfragen an die Datenbank basierend auf Benutzeranforderungen durchzuführen und sofortige Antworten und Erkenntnisse zu bieten.
Die Integration von PostgreSQL in die Telegram Bot API bietet eine einzigartige Möglichkeit, ansprechende und datenreiche Anwendungen zu erstellen. Durch den Einsatz von Tools wie Latenknotenkönnen Entwickler anspruchsvolle Bots erstellen, ohne über umfassende Programmierkenntnisse zu verfügen. So ist es für jeden zugänglich, das Potenzial dieser beiden leistungsstarken Technologien zu nutzen.
Die leistungsstärksten Verbindungsmöglichkeiten PostgreSQL und Telegramm-Bot-API?
Durch die Verbindung von PostgreSQL und der Telegram Bot API können Sie die Funktionalität Ihrer Anwendungen erheblich verbessern und datengesteuerte Interaktionen über Telegram ermöglichen. Hier sind Drei wirkungsvolle Methoden Um eine nahtlose Integration zu erreichen:
-
Verwendung von Integrationsplattformen:
Eine der effizientesten Möglichkeiten, PostgreSQL mit der Telegram Bot API zu verbinden, ist die Nutzung einer Integrationsplattform wie Latenode. Mit dieser Plattform können Sie Workflows erstellen, die Daten automatisch zwischen Ihrer PostgreSQL-Datenbank und Telegram-Bots synchronisieren. So können Sie Benachrichtigungen senden, Benutzerantworten speichern und vieles mehr, ohne Code schreiben zu müssen.
-
Webhook-Integration:
Eine andere Methode besteht darin, einen Webhook einzurichten, der auf Updates von Ihrem Telegram-Bot wartet. Wenn ein Benutzer mit dem Bot interagiert, kann der Webhook ein Skript auslösen, das eine Verbindung zu PostgreSQL herstellt, Daten abruft und eine Antwort an den Benutzer zurücksendet. Diese Methode ist besonders nützlich für Echtzeitanwendungen, bei denen Benutzerinteraktionen eine sofortige Datenverarbeitung erfordern.
-
Benutzerdefinierte Backend-Entwicklung:
Wenn Sie mit ein wenig Codierung vertraut sind, können Sie einen benutzerdefinierten Backend-Dienst erstellen, der als Brücke zwischen PostgreSQL und der Telegram Bot API dient. Dieser Dienst könnte eingehende Nachrichten von Telegram verarbeiten, Vorgänge an der PostgreSQL-Datenbank ausführen und mit relevanten Informationen antworten und so komplexe Geschäftslogik und Datenverarbeitung ermöglichen.
Durch die Nutzung dieser Methoden können Sie das Engagement der Benutzer steigern und Daten über Ihren Telegram-Bot effizient verwalten und so Ihrem Publikum eine leistungsstarke Interaktionsplattform bieten.
Wie schneidet PostgreSQL ung?
PostgreSQL ist ein leistungsstarkes Open-Source-Datenbankmanagementsystem, das sich durch die Verarbeitung komplexer Abfragen und großer Datensätze auszeichnet. Aufgrund seiner Integrationsfähigkeit in verschiedene Plattformen ist es die bevorzugte Wahl für Entwickler und Unternehmen, die ihre Anwendungen optimieren möchten. Wenn es darum geht, wie PostgreSQL mit Integrationen funktioniert, muss unbedingt die Kompatibilität mit zahlreichen Tools und Frameworks berücksichtigt werden, die seine Funktionalität verbessern.
Integrationen erfolgen normalerweise über verschiedene Methoden, darunter Datenbankkonnektoren, APIs und Middleware-Lösungen. Diese Integrationen ermöglichen eine nahtlose Verbindung von PostgreSQL mit anderen Anwendungen wie CRM-Systemen, Datenanalyseplattformen und Content-Management-Systemen. Mit Tools wie Latenode können Benutzer Automatisierungsworkflows erstellen, die PostgreSQL mit anderen Diensten verbinden und so eine Echtzeit-Datensynchronisierung und eine effiziente Verwaltung von Geschäftsprozessen ermöglichen.
- Datenbankkonnektoren: PostgreSQL unterstützt verschiedene Programmiersprachen und ermöglicht Entwicklern die Verbindung über Bibliotheken wie psycopg2 für Python oder pg-promise für Node.js. Dies ermöglicht eine maßgeschneiderte Anwendungsentwicklung, die mit der Datenbank interagiert.
- APIs: REST- und GraphQL-APIs bieten zusätzliche Flexibilität und ermöglichen es, Daten aus PostgreSQL verfügbar zu machen oder in die Datenbank zu ziehen. Diese APIs können die Kommunikation zwischen PostgreSQL und anderen Webdiensten erleichtern.
- Middleware-Lösungen: Tools, die als Vermittler fungieren, können auch die Integration ermöglichen und so einen nahtlosen Datenaustausch zwischen PostgreSQL und anderen Systemen zulassen, ohne dass wesentliche Änderungen an der Architektur erforderlich sind.
Zusammenfassend lässt sich sagen, dass PostgreSQL dank seiner Integrationsfähigkeiten als vielseitige Datenbanklösung in einem digitalen Ökosystem fungiert. Über Konnektoren, APIs und Middleware lässt es sich problemlos mit verschiedenen Plattformen verbinden, um die Datenzugänglichkeit und Anwendungseffizienz zu verbessern. Diese Anpassungsfähigkeit macht PostgreSQL zu einer hervorragenden Wahl für Unternehmen, die ihre Daten effektiver nutzen möchten.
Wie schneidet Telegramm-Bot-API ung?
Die Telegram Bot API bietet Entwicklern eine leistungsstarke Möglichkeit, mit Benutzern auf der Telegram-Plattform zu interagieren. Diese API ermöglicht die Erstellung von Bots, die Aufgaben automatisieren, Informationen bereitstellen und Benutzer durch Nachrichten, Inline-Abfragen und mehr einbinden können. Integrationen mithilfe der Telegram Bot API ermöglichen es Unternehmen und Entwicklern, das Benutzererlebnis zu verbessern, indem sie ihre Dienste direkt mit Telegram verbinden, was zu nahtloser Kommunikation und Interaktion führt.
Wenn Sie die Telegram Bot API für Integrationen verwenden, sind dafür oft nur ein paar einfache Schritte nötig. Zunächst müssen Sie über BotFather einen Bot erstellen, der Ihnen ein einzigartiges API-Token zur Verfügung stellt. Dieses Token ist wichtig, da es Ihrer Anwendung ermöglicht, sich zu authentifizieren und Anfragen an die Telegram-Server zu senden. Anschließend können Entwickler verschiedene Integrationsplattformen nutzen, wie Latenknoten, was die Verbindung des Bots mit verschiedenen Anwendungen vereinfacht, ohne dass komplizierte Codierung erforderlich ist.
- Richten Sie den Bot mit BotFather ein und erhalten Sie Ihr API-Token.
- Definieren Sie die Funktionalität des Bots, einschließlich Befehle und Antworten.
- Nutzen Sie eine Integrationsplattform wie Latenknoten um den Bot mit den gewünschten Diensten zu verbinden.
- Setzen Sie Ihren Bot ein und testen Sie ihn, um sicherzustellen, dass er effektiv mit Benutzern interagiert.
Die Integration der Telegram Bot API in Anwendungen verbessert nicht nur die Kommunikation, sondern automatisiert auch Prozesse wie das Senden von Benachrichtigungen, das Sammeln von Feedback oder das Verwalten von Kundenanfragen. Mit der Benutzerfreundlichkeit von Plattformen wie Latenknoten, selbst Personen mit begrenzten Programmierkenntnissen können anspruchsvolle Integrationen erstellen, die Telegram effizient mit verschiedenen Diensten verbinden.
FAQ PostgreSQL und Telegramm-Bot-API
Wie kann ich meine PostgreSQL-Datenbank mithilfe von Latenode mit einem Telegram-Bot verbinden?
Um Ihre PostgreSQL-Datenbank mithilfe von Latenode mit einem Telegram-Bot zu verbinden, folgen Sie diesen Schritten:
- Erstellen Sie Ihre PostgreSQL-Datenbank und stellen Sie sicher, dass sie über das Internet zugänglich ist.
- Richten Sie über BotFather einen Telegram-Bot ein und erhalten Sie Ihr Bot-Token.
- Verwenden Sie in Latenode den Integrationsblock für PostgreSQL, um Ihre Datenbankverbindungsdetails (Host, Benutzername, Passwort usw.) anzugeben.
- Verwenden Sie den Telegram-API-Block, um den Bot mit dem erhaltenen Token zu konfigurieren.
- Ordnen Sie Ihre Datenbankabfragen Telegrammnachrichten zu, um nach Bedarf Daten zu empfangen oder zu senden.
Welche Art von Daten kann ich zwischen PostgreSQL und Telegramm-Bot verwalten?
Sie können verschiedene Datentypen zwischen PostgreSQL und Ihrem Telegram-Bot verwalten, darunter:
- Benutzerinformationen und Einstellungen
- Nachrichten und Benachrichtigungsprotokolle
- Befehlsantworten und Aktionen basierend auf Benutzereingaben
- Datenanalyse und Feedback von Benutzern
- Bestell- oder Transaktionsaufzeichnungen, wenn Ihr Bot Handel abwickelt
Kann ich PostgreSQL-Abfragen basierend auf Telegram-Bot-Befehlen auslösen?
Ja, Sie können PostgreSQL-Abfragen basierend auf Befehlen auslösen, die Sie von Ihrem Telegram-Bot erhalten. Richten Sie mit Latenode Befehlshandler in Ihrem Bot ein.
Wenn ein bestimmter Befehl erkannt wird, konfigurieren Sie den Bot so, dass er die entsprechende PostgreSQL-Abfrage ausführt, zum Beispiel:
- WÄHLEN: Informationen aus der Datenbank abrufen.
- EINFÜGEN: Fügen Sie basierend auf Benutzereingaben neue Datensätze hinzu.
- AKTUALISIEREN: Ändern Sie vorhandene Datensätze gemäß Benutzeraktionen.
- LÖSCHEN: Entfernen Sie Datensätze basierend auf bestimmten Befehlen.
Wie behandle ich Fehler in meiner PostgreSQL- und Telegram-Bot-Integration?
So beheben Sie Fehler in Ihrer Integration effektiv:
- Implementieren Sie Try-Catch-Blöcke um Ihre Datenbankabfragen, um alle Ausnahmen abzufangen.
- Verwenden Sie die Protokollierungsfunktionen in Latenode, um Fehler zum Debuggen zu erfassen.
- Benachrichtigen Sie Benutzer über den Telegram-Bot, wenn ein Fehler auftritt, damit sie informiert sind.
- Sorgen Sie für Fallbacks oder redundante Prozesse, um trotz Ausfällen einen reibungslosen Betrieb zu gewährleisten.
Ist es möglich, interaktive Nachrichten von PostgreSQL an Telegram-Bot-Benutzer zu senden?
Ja, Sie können interaktive Nachrichten aus Ihren PostgreSQL-Daten an Telegram-Bot-Benutzer senden. Verwenden Sie Vorlagen für Nachrichten, die Folgendes enthalten:
- Schaltflächen für schnelle Antworten oder Aktionen
- Inline-Tastaturen zur Benutzerinteraktion
- Benutzerdefinierte Tastaturen für ein maßgeschneidertes Erlebnis
- Rich-Media-Inhalte wie Fotos, Videos oder Dokumente basierend auf Datenbankeinträgen